Elementary School Teacher Salary in Sanford, FL — Complete Guide

Median Salary Overview

The median salary for a elementary school teacher in Sanford, FL is $58,688 per year, adjusted for the local cost of living index of 101. This figure reflects typical earnings for experienced professionals in this role, considering Sanford's unique economic conditions.

Salary Range and Experience Levels

Entry-level elementary school teacher professionals in Sanford can expect to earn around $39,757 annually. As professionals gain experience, salaries typically increase, with senior-level elementary school teachers earning approximately $80,459 per year. This represents a 102% increase from entry to senior level.

Housing and Affordability

A significant portion of a elementary school teacher's salary in Sanford typically goes toward housing. With a 1-bedroom apartment averaging $1,200 per month, housing represents about 24.5% of median salary. Financial experts generally recommend keeping housing expenses below 30% of gross income.
